OCZ Vertex 5 Solid State Drive Revealed

It looks like OCZ is readying their Vertex 5 solid state drive. This would of course be the successor to the very popular Vertex 4 drive. With its release it should become the new flagship product for the company. The Vertex 5 line is said to be comprised of 128 GB, 256 GB and 512 GB models and will launch towards the end of May 2013.

The drive will be based off the same Barefoot controller we saw in OCZ’s Vector solid state drive, although there will be a few performance tweaks. The drive is also said to be using newer 20nm MLC NAND chips. It will be interesting to see the price points on these drives as Samsung has very agressive pricing on their 840 and 840 Pro Series solid state drives.
